In ancient era, women always had their ears pierced.
At that time, it seemed to be a special right for females to do so. As
a result, few men would have their ears pierced. However, nowadays,
it』s no longer a big deal to see men wearing earrings.
Observing a simple head count on the website of Kimo,
sixty-two percent of the people, including both boys and girls, think
that they would just follow their desire to pierce their ears without
caring about what will happen to them. It has always been common to see
women wearing earrings, but so far as men are concerned, the result of
this recent survey comes as a big surprise. Women think that proper
adornment is demanded when they』re dressed in fashion and suitable
accessories can show off one』s beauty much more. They aspire to be
knockouts so they try hard to keep themselves in the best condition all
the time. In contrast, men only want to be brilliant and gallant so as
to catch the girls』 eyes and leave a deed impression on girls. It is
said that women care more about the inner wisdom of men than the outer
appearance of the latter.
Nowadays, men no longer play a monotonous role in the
attire world. Instead, their consumption of clothes and personal
adornment has a tremendous influence on the whole market. As a result,
the attention of the general public is also extended to the styles of
men』s clothing.. In all kinds of stores, the available products range
amazingly from salon service to cosmetics specially designed for men.
The shift is simply remarkable.
